(1):
(n.) An inhabitant of Babylonia (which included Chaldea); a Chaldean.
(2):
(n.) An astrologer; - so called because the Chaldeans were remarkable for the study of astrology.
(3):
(a.) Of or pertaining to the real or to the mystical Babylon, or to the ancient kingdom of Babylonia; Chaldean.
